TRIGGER OPERATION

The trigger input connector is not working.

Make sure the OTHERS SETUP menu parameter Economy mode is set to off. Economy mode controls the RT-20 standby mode power level. When set to on, the RT-20 operates at low power standby, and disables the trigger input connector (and the RS-232C connec-

tor). When set to off, the RT-20 enters normal power standby. See “Economy Mode” on page 3-29.

RS232C CONNECTOR OPERATION

The RS-232C connector is not working.

Make sure the OTHERS SETUP menu parameter Economy mode is set to off. Economy mode controls the RT-20 standby mode power level. When set to on, the RT-20 operates at low power standby, and disables the RS-232C connector (and the trigger input connec- tor). When set to off, the RT-20 enters normal power standby. Set to

off to enable the RS232C connector. See “Economy Mode” on page 3-29.

PLAYBACK OPERATION

The disc drawer automatically opens when a disc is loaded.

1.Make sure a compatible disc is loaded. The RT-20 is compatible with 5-inch (12cm) and 3-inch (8cm) conventional, round discs. Do not attempt to load discs with other size and shape characteristics. All discs must align with the circular guide inside the disc drawer.

2.Make sure a compatible disc format is loaded.

3.If a DVD-V is loaded, make sure the RT-20 region code is com- patible with the DVD-V region code. The map shown on page 1-4 indicates DVD-V region codes for all areas of the world. All DVD-Vs are marked with a region code, which is often located on the disc packaging. The RT-20 rear panel is also marked with a region code. The RT-20 is compatible with discs marked with this same region code or with the ALL region code. The RT-20 is not compatible with discs marked with other region codes.

4.Clean the loaded disc.

5.Condensation might have formed on the RT-20 lens. If this occurs, allow at least 1 hour for condensation to evaporate before attempting to load a disc.

Playback will not activate.

1.Make sure a compatible disc format is loaded.

2.Make sure the disc is properly loaded. Load single-sided discs with the label side facing upward and double-sided discs with the side intended for playback facing downward. All discs must align with the circular guide inside the disc drawer.
